Roger Forsgren looks at ethics for engineers, architects and technical professionals through the life of Albert Speer (h/t the Dish):
The technical professions occupy a unique place in modern society. Engineers and architects possess skills most others lack — skills that allow them to transform dreams of design into reality. Engineers can convert a dry, infertile valley into farmland by constructing a dam to provide irrigation; they have made man fly; and architects have constructed buildings that reach thousands of feet into the sky. But these same technical gifts alone, in the absence of a sense of morality and a capacity for critical thought and judgment, can also make reality of nightmares. Ferdinand Porsche, the engineer who designed the Volkswagen — an automobile that revolutionized personal travel for the common man — also designed a terrifying battle tank that helped kill millions of Russians on the Eastern Front. Wernher von Braun, who would later design the Saturn V rocket that brought American astronauts to the Moon, designed the V-2 rockets with which the Nazis terrorized Antwerp and London in the waning months of the Second World War.
Few men better exemplify this danger than Albert Speer, Adolf Hitler’s chief architect. From bold, looming edifices, to giant swastika banners, to the intimidating searchlights of the “cathedral of light” piercing the night sky around one of the Nazi Party rallies at Nuremberg, Speer’s designs became icons of Nazi megalomania. He shared with the dictator a vision of a redesigned Berlin that, when the Third Reich conquered the world, would be a lasting monument to its power for ages to come. “Your husband is going to erect buildings for me such as have not been created for four thousand years,” Hitler told Speer’s wife, reflecting both the scale of their shared ambition and the shared admiration and peculiar friendship that developed between the two men over the course of the war.
Hitler was so enthralled with Speer’s creativity and ability to carry out orders with efficiency and speed that he appointed Speer Minister of Armaments and War Production for the Third Reich during the height of World War II. In this powerful office, Speer was for the final three years of the war in charge of supplying the German military. He oversaw the management of a substantial portion of the German economy; he kept the factories running, and the troops supplied with tanks, bombs, planes, and ammunition, continuing to increase production even during the height of Allied bombing. These accomplishments earned him recognition, from both within the Third Reich and outside it.
He makes the case for engineers to be exposed to a broader, liberal arts education:
Today’s engineers need a more well-rounded education — one that stresses not only the analytical skills necessary to be a good engineer but also the liberal arts that are necessary to teach these good engineers the wisdom of history, to provide the foundation for young students to grow and mature as citizens with responsibilities beyond the immediate technical concerns of their work. And the liberal arts can train a young mind to think critically and discriminately about moral questions — aiding in the ability to determine what is right and what is wrong. Most engineers are gifted in math and science; this alone is not sufficient to make them responsible or moral human beings.
Peter Drucker, the business consultant who was instrumental in pushing the management team running General Motors to train its managers in the liberal arts, once wrote that “first-rate engineers ... tend to take pride in not knowing anything about people. Human beings, they believe, are much too disorderly for the good engineering mind.” Perhaps it is time that the engineering profession acknowledged this attitude, and rejected it. We engineers are better and more than the machines we create; we are responsible, not only to ourselves and to our employers, but to our fellow human beings. The humanities offer engineering students the lessons of life and history that are not found in our technical world.
The whole article is a valuable read.  I have to agree with many of the points.  I, myself, have said that I feel much more comfortable dealing with numbers than dealing with people.  That isn't a very successful plan for a complete life.  It is more of a cop-out which allows for me not to work very hard at fitting unpredictable and irrational humans into a life which would require effort on my part to be flexible with those players I don't naturally understand like integers. 

As I have gotten older, I've valued the few non-technical classes I was required to take at Notre Dame to fulfill their requirements for a liberal arts education.  I wish I had the time and opportunity to take more of them.  Now, I try to expose myself to a number of perspectives I never would have when I was younger.  In a way, I have heeded some of the warnings given in this article.  However, there is much more work to be done.
